    Yugo M59/66A1 grenade blanks

    Attachment 113678

    I would like to have some grenade launching blanks for my Yugoicon but I've been told the standard blanks are not acceptable for firing grenades.
    Doing a search I have not found any labeled specifically for launching grenades, could someone point me in the direction I need to go please?!

    I would imagine launching a grenade would take more/different propellant than a 150gr bullet, with different recoil characteristics too. That's why you don't shoot it from the shoulder I believe.

    Research other countries' grenade cartridges compared to normal ball to be able to find a load to use. Be careful - overpressure with too much load.
